Skip to content

Conversation

@ModerRAS
Copy link
Owner

@ModerRAS ModerRAS commented Nov 6, 2025

No description provided.

Copilot AI review requested due to automatic review settings November 6, 2025 08:40
@ModerRAS ModerRAS merged commit 9016f8d into master Nov 6, 2025
7 checks passed
@ModerRAS ModerRAS deleted the claude-code-action-change branch November 6, 2025 08:40
@claude
Copy link

claude bot commented Nov 6, 2025

Claude finished @ModerRAS's task —— View job


Code Review for PR #170: Update Anthropic API Base URL

I've reviewed the changes in this merged PR that updates the Anthropic API base URLs in the GitHub Actions workflows. Here's my assessment:

Changes Made

  • File: .github/workflows/claude-code-review.yml:38
  • File: .github/workflows/claude.yml:37
  • Change: Updated ANTHROPIC_BASE_URL from the official Anthropic API endpoint to https://api.deepseek.com/anthropic

Code Quality Assessment ✅

  • Syntax: Correct YAML syntax and proper environment variable usage
  • Structure: Changes are minimal and focused, following the existing workflow patterns
  • Documentation: No additional comments needed as the change is straightforward

Potential Issues ⚠️

  1. API Compatibility: Using a third-party endpoint (deepseek.com) instead of the official Anthropic API (api.anthropic.com) may introduce:

    • Different API behavior or response formats
    • Potential rate limiting differences
    • Service reliability concerns
  2. Security Considerations:

    • Ensure the DeepSeek endpoint is properly authenticated and secured
    • Verify that API keys are handled securely through the third-party service
    • Consider the implications of routing AI requests through an intermediary service
  3. Service Reliability:

    • Dependence on DeepSeek's service availability and performance
    • Potential differences in API version support or feature availability

Performance Considerations

  • Latency: The DeepSeek endpoint may have different latency characteristics than the official Anthropic API
  • Throughput: Verify that the third-party service can handle the expected request volume

Recommendations

  1. Document the Reason: Consider adding a comment explaining why the DeepSeek endpoint is being used instead of the official Anthropic API
  2. Monitor Performance: Set up monitoring to track API response times and error rates
  3. Fallback Strategy: Consider implementing a fallback mechanism in case the DeepSeek service becomes unavailable
  4. Security Review: Ensure the DeepSeek service has undergone proper security vetting

Overall Assessment

The code changes are technically sound and follow proper GitHub Actions conventions. The main considerations are around the strategic decision to use a third-party API endpoint rather than the official service, which should be evaluated based on the project's specific requirements and risk tolerance.


@ModerRAS ModerRAS restored the claude-code-action-change branch November 6, 2025 08:40
@ModerRAS ModerRAS deleted the claude-code-action-change branch November 6, 2025 08:40
Copy link

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R updates the Anthropic API base URL configuration in GitHub Actions workflows from BigModel's endpoint to DeepSeek's endpoint. This appears to be a provider migration change.

  • Updated ANTHROPIC_BASE_URL environment variable across Claude-related workflows
  • Changed from https://open.bigmodel.cn/api/anthropic/ to https://api.deepseek.com/anthropic

Reviewed Chang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ated no comments.

File Description
.github/workflows/claude.yml Updated ANTHROPIC_BASE_URL to point to DeepSeek API endpoint
.github/workflows/claude-code-review.yml Updated ANTHROPIC_BASE_URL to point to DeepSeek API endpoint

@github-actions
Copy link

github-actions bot commented Nov 6, 2025

🔍 PR检查报告

📋 检查概览

🧪 测试结果

平台 状态 详情
Ubuntu 🔴 失败 测试结果不可用
Windows 🔴 失败 测试结果不可用

📊 代码质量

  • ✅ 代码格式化检查
  • ✅ 安全漏洞扫描
  • ✅ 依赖包分析
  • ✅ 代码覆盖率收集

📁 测试产物

  • 测试结果文件已上传为artifacts
  • 代码覆盖率已上传到Codecov

🔗 相关链接


此报告由GitHub Actions自动生成

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ants